anecdotes of Jagadguru Sri Bharathi Theertha Mahaswamin

*Source: Illuminating Interactions*
 
*The book deals with the anecdotes of Jagadguru Sri Bharathi Theertha Mahaswamin*
 
5. A man visited His Holiness just as He arrived at a city.
 
He: Swamiji, You aim to preach Advaita, the culmination of which eradicates all our miseries, is it not?
 
H.H : Yes.
 
He: Then, why not encourage everyone to adopt it right away? Why do you advise ways such as 'Karma', 'devotion' etc?
 
H.H: Well, what do you do for a living?
 
He: I work as an executive.
 
H.H: How did you get this job?
 
He: I possessed the necessary qualification to meet the job's requirements.
 
H.H: Where did you obtain this qualification?
 
He: At a university.
 
H.H: Did you take up university studies directly? 
 
He: It is impossible to join the post-graduate course directly. I had to start from elementary school.
 
H.H: If the post-graduate course is the criteria to land a job, in turn earn money and appease your appetite, what is the necessity for elementary school?
 
He: (Laughing) How will any one acquire the competence to do a post-graduate course without the ones that form the foundation for it?
 
H.H: Well said. Similarly, Advaita is the final level in realising the goal that rids you of all miseries. It has to be followed from the basics. The performance of Veda ordained Karma-s with a sense of dedication to God purifies your mind. A pure mind understands the Truth as It is when taught by a competent Guru.
 
He: I see the point in Your approach, Swamiji.
